- ➤ J Peters, a popular local restaurant chain, will expand to Conway as part of the Coastal Centre mall redevelopment. The building will be turned over in July and the restaurant is planned to open by the end of 2026. The Post and Courier

- ➤ Horry County Schools approved buying a nearly 37-acre property on Horseshoe Road (currently the Harbour View Par 3 Golf Course and Driving Range) for just under $6 million on Monday. WMBF News

- ➤ The FDA has recalled Live It Up Super Greens powder after it was linked to 45 salmonella cases across 21 states, including 12 hospitalizations from products sold last year in South Carolina; consumers are advised to throw the product away or return it to the place of purchase. WFXB Fox TV
